From the Guidelines

The next steps for a patient with elevated CA 19-9 levels should include a comprehensive diagnostic workup to determine the cause, as this tumor marker can be elevated in both malignant and benign conditions. First, the patient should undergo imaging studies such as abdominal CT scan with contrast or MRI to evaluate the pancreas, biliary tract, and other abdominal organs.

  • Endoscopic ultrasound (EUS) with possible fine-needle aspiration may be necessary if a pancreatic lesion is identified, as pancreatic cancer is commonly associated with elevated CA 19-9 1.
  • Additional blood tests should be ordered, including liver function tests, complete blood count, and other tumor markers like CEA. It's essential to note that CA 19-9 can be elevated in non-malignant conditions such as pancreatitis, cholangitis, and liver cirrhosis, so these possibilities must be ruled out 1. If imaging is negative but CA 19-9 remains significantly elevated, serial monitoring every 3-6 months may be warranted.
  • The degree of elevation matters - levels above 1,000 U/mL are more concerning for malignancy, while modest elevations may occur in benign conditions 1. Patients should understand that CA 19-9 is not specific enough for cancer screening in asymptomatic individuals and must be interpreted in the clinical context alongside other diagnostic findings 1. Next Steps for Elevated CA 19-9 Levels

Elevated Carbohydrate Antigen 19-9 (CA 19-9) levels can be caused by various conditions, including pancreatic cancer, benign diseases, and other malignancies. The next steps for a patient with elevated CA 19-9 levels include:

  • Evaluating the clinical presentation of the patient to determine the cause of the elevation 2
  • Investigating the causes of CA 19-9 elevation, which may include hepatic diseases, pulmonary diseases, gynecologic diseases, endocrine diseases, and spleen disease 3
  • Considering the possibility of benign conditions, such as obstructive jaundice, that can cause elevated CA 19-9 levels 4
  • Using an algorithm to systematically evaluate and follow up patients with elevated CA 19-9 levels without evidence of malignant or pancreatobiliary diseases 3

Possible Causes of Elevated CA 19-9 Levels

Some possible causes of elevated CA 19-9 levels include:

  • Pancreatic cancer 5, 2
  • Benign diseases, such as steatosis, urolithiasis, hepatic and renal cysts, and cholecystitis 6
  • Hepatic diseases, such as hepatic cysts and steatosis 6, 3
  • Pulmonary diseases, such as pneumonia and pleural effusion 2, 3
  • Gynecologic diseases, such as ovarian cancer 2, 3
  • Endocrine diseases, such as thyroid disease 3
  • Spleen disease 3
  • Obstructive jaundice due to benign calculous disease 4

Importance of Interpretation and Follow-up

It is essential to interpret elevated CA 19-9 levels in the context of the patient's clinical presentation and to be aware of the benign conditions that can cause elevated levels of this marker 2. Regular follow-up and evaluation are necessary to determine the cause of the elevation and to rule out malignant diseases 3.
